What Is the Best Time of Year to Visit Idaho’s Outdoor Areas?

You should visit Idaho’s outdoor areas in late spring or early fall. During these times, the seasonal weather is mild and pleasant, perfect for hiking, camping, and exploring. Plus, you’ll dodge the peak tourist crowds that flock there in summer. Spring and fall offer a quieter, more intimate experience with nature, making it ideal for outdoor adventures without the hustle and bustle.
